pythongui界面编程画图
时间: 2023-10-12 14:12:57 浏览: 105
python的gui界面
4星 · 用户满意度95%
你可以使用Python的许多GUI库来创建图形用户界面(GUI)。其中一些库是:
1. Tkinter:这是Python自带的标准GUI库,可用于创建简单的GUI应用程序。
2. PyQt:这是一个流行的Python GUI库,可以用于创建具有更复杂功能的GUI应用程序。
3. wxPython:这是另一个流行的Python GUI库,它使用wxWidgets C++库并提供了跨平台支持。
4. Kivy:这是一个用于创建跨平台GUI应用程序的Python库,它专为触摸屏应用程序设计而开发。
在这些库中,Tkinter是最简单和最适合初学者的库之一。下面是一个使用Tkinter库的简单示例程序,可以绘制一个圆形:
```python
from tkinter import *
# 创建一个画布
canvas_width = 300
canvas_height = 300
master = Tk()
canvas = Canvas(master, width=canvas_width, height=canvas_height)
canvas.pack()
# 画一个圆形
x = canvas_width / 2
y = canvas_height / 2
r = 50
canvas.create_oval(x-r, y-r, x+r, y+r, fill="blue")
mainloop()
```
这个程序创建了一个带有一个画布的窗口,并在画布上绘制了一个蓝色的圆形。你可以根据需要调整圆形的大小和颜色,或者添加其他形状和图像。
阅读全文